diff --git a/ipl/progs/zipsort.icn b/ipl/progs/zipsort.icn new file mode 100644 index 0000000..1faa704 --- /dev/null +++ b/ipl/progs/zipsort.icn @@ -0,0 +1,68 @@ +############################################################################ +# +# File: zipsort.icn +# +# Subject: Program to sort mailing labels by ZIP code +# +# Author: Ralph E. Griswold +# +# Date: November 17, 1994 +# +############################################################################ +# +# This file is in the public domain. +# +############################################################################ +# +# This program sorts labels produced by labels in ascending +# order of their postal zip codes. +# +# Option: +# +# The option -d n sets the number of lines per label to n. +# The default is 9. This value must agree with the value used to +# format the labels. +# +# Zip Codes: +# +# The zip code must be the last nonblank string at the +# end of the label. It must consist of digits but may have an +# embedded dash for extended zip codes. If a label does not end +# with a legal zip code, it is placed after all labels with legal +# zip codes. In such a case, an error messages also is written to +# standard error output. +# +############################################################################ +# +# Links: options +# +# See also: labels.icn +# +############################################################################ + +link options + +procedure main(args) + local t, a, label, zip, y, lsize, opts + + opts := options(args,"d+") + lsize := (0 < integer(opts["d"])) | 9 + + t := table("") + repeat { + label := "" + every 1 to lsize do + label ||:= read() || "\n" | break break + label ? { + while tab(upto(' ')) do tab(many(' ')) + zip := tab(upto('-') | 0) + zip := integer(zip) | write(&errout,"*** illegal zipcode: ",label) + } + t[zip] ||:= label + } + + a := sort(t,3) + while get(a) do + writes(get(a)) + +end |
